When it comes to personalizing your 15ml spray bottles, the options are nearly endless. Here's a breakdown of the most popular customization features, along with key details to consider:
| Customization Type | Available Options | Minimum Order Quantity (Typical) | Lead Time (Approx.) |
|---|---|---|---|
| Color | Standard colors (clear, white, amber, blue); custom Pantone-matched colors | 500–1000 units for custom colors | 2–4 weeks |
| Logo/Branding | Silkscreen printing, hot stamping, embossing, debossing | 100–500 units | 1–2 weeks (after design approval) |
| Finish | Glossy, matte, frosted, metallic, or soft-touch | 500+ units | 2–3 weeks |
| Custom Mold Design | Unique bottle shapes, ergonomic grips, specialized nozzles | 10,000+ units (varies by complexity) | 4–8 weeks (including prototyping) |
For most DIY enthusiasts or small-scale creators, color and logo customization will be the starting point. These options offer significant personalization without the higher minimum order quantities required for custom mold designs. But if you have a specific vision for a bottle shape that doesn't exist yet—say, a curved bottle that fits perfectly in your hand or a unique nozzle that produces a ultra-fine mist— custom mold design for plastic bottles is where you'll find your solution.
Custom mold design is like having a tailor for your spray bottles. Instead of choosing from pre-made "off-the-rack" options, you get to design a bottle that's uniquely yours. This process is especially valuable if you're looking to differentiate your blends in a market, create a signature look, or solve a specific functional problem.
So, how does it work? It starts with an idea. Maybe you want a bottle with a built-in rollerball for applying oils directly to skin, or a dual-chamber design for mixing oils on the go. You share this idea with the manufacturer, who then creates a 3D design using computer-aided design (CAD) software. Once the design is finalized, a prototype is made—often using 3D printing—to test the shape, functionality, and feel. After any adjustments, a steel mold is created, and production begins.
While custom mold design does require a higher initial investment and larger minimum order quantities, it's a game-changer for those serious about their brand or personal collection. If you've ever dreamed of turning your DIY aromatherapy hobby into a small business, private label plastic packaging is your secret weapon. Private labeling lets you brand pre-made or custom bottles with your own name, logo, and design, creating a professional look without the hassle of manufacturing everything yourself.
Here's how it works: You choose a bottle style, customize the color and finish, add your logo and label information (like ingredients, usage instructions, or your brand story), and the manufacturer produces the bottles with your branding. It's a cost-effective way to launch a product line, whether you're selling locally at craft fairs or online to a wider audience.
Many manufacturers also offer additional services like label design assistance, compliance with cosmetic regulations, and help with packaging inserts. This support is invaluable for first-time business owners who want to ensure their products look polished and professional.
